Tax rates (millage) for school district in Allegheny County

Bill MacDonald's Photo
By Bill MacDonald Updated February 9, 2022

SHARE

School millages (tax rates) are paid on a fiscal year (June 30th to July 1st) and are set at the end of June. Last updated 8/2020

Thinking about appealing your Allegheny County property taxes? Is it worth the effort? Try the Allegheny County Tax Calculator!

2020 - 2021 Allegheny county school millage rates

School District Municipality Millage Land •
Allegheny Valley Cheswick Borough, Harmar Township, Springdale Borough, Springdale Township 20.8377
Avonworth Ben Avon Borough, Ben Avon Heights Borough, Emsworth Borough, Kilbuck Township, Ohio Township 19.5300
Baldwin-Whitehall Baldwin Borough, Baldwin Township, Whitehall Borough 21.7600
Bethel Park Bethel Park 21.7654
Brentwood Brentwood Borough 32.7121
Carlynton Carnegie Borough, Crafton Borough, Rosslyn Farms Borough 25.7891
Chartiers Valley Bridgeville Borough, Collier Township, Heidelberg Borough, Scott Township 18.2118
Clairton • City of Clairton 8.1260 87.0653
Cornell Coraopolis Borough, Neville Township 23.6750
Deer Lakes East Deer Township, Frazer Township, West Deer Township 21.9530
Duquesne Area City of Duquesne 17.5000
East Allegheny East McKeesport Borough, North Versailles Township, Wall Borough, Wilmerding Borough 26.9722
Elizabeth-Forward Elizabeth Borough, Elizabeth Township, Forward Township 25.6823
Fox Chapel Area Aspinwall Borough, Blawnox Borough, Fox Chapel Borough, Indiana Township, O'Hara Township, Sharpsburg Borough 19.8686
Gateway Monroeville Municipality, Pitcairn Borough 19.8675
Hampton Hampton Township 19.7100
Highlands Brackenridge Borough, Fawn Township, Harrison Township, Tarentum Borough 24.8800
Keystone Oaks Castle Shannon Borough, Dormont Borough, Green Tree Borough 19.4990
McKeesport Area Dravosburg Borough, City of McKeesport, South Versailles Township, Versailles Borough, White Oak Borough 20.9600
Montour Ingram Borough, Kennedy Township, Pennsbury Village, Robinson Township, Thornburg Borough 17.9638
Moon Area Crescent Township, Moon Township 22.6746
Mt. Lebanon Mount Lebanon 24.7900
North Allegheny Bradford Woods Borough, Franklin Park Borough, Marshall Township, McCandless Township 19.1408
North Hills Ross Township, West View Borough 18.6500
Northgate Avalon Borough, Bellevue Borough 25.5000
Penn Hills Penn Hills Township 29.6965
Pine-Richland Pine Township, Richland Township 19.5867
Pittsburgh Mount Oliver Borough, City of Pittsburgh 9.9500
Plum Plum Borough 21.0757
Quaker Valley Aleppo Township, Bell Acres Borough, Edgeworth Borough, Glenfield Borough, Haysville Borough, Leet Township, Leetsdale Borough, Glen Osborne Borough, Sewickley Borough, Sewickley Heights Borough, Sewickley Hills Borough 19.4711
Riverview Oakmont Borough, Verona Borough 23.2719
Shaler Area Etna Borough, Millvale Borough, Reserve Township, Shaler Township 23.5319
South Allegheny Glassport Borough, Liberty Borough, Lincoln Borough, Port Vue Borough 20.2600
South Fayette South Fayette Township 26.7000
South Park South Park Township 25.9600
Steel Valley Homestead Borough, Munhall Borough, West Homestead Borough 25.0800
Sto-Rox McKees Rocks Borough, Stowe Township 24.0900
Upper St. Clair Upper St. Clair Township 26.8972
West Allegheny Findlay Township, North Fayette Township, Oakdale Borough 18.5100
West Jefferson Jefferson Hills Borough, Pleasant Hills Borough, West Elizabeth Borough 21.4470
West Mifflin Area West Mifflin Borough, Whitaker Borough 25.3765
Wilkinsburg Wilkinsburg Borough 29.5000
Woodland Hills Braddock Borough, Braddock Hills Borough, Chalfant Borough, Churchill Borough, East Pittsburgh Borough, Edgewood Borough, Forest Hills Borough, North Braddock Borough, Rankin Borough, Swissvale Borough, Turtle Creek Borough, Wilkins Township 26.9982
Fort Cherry º McDonald Borough 12.9304
Penn-Trafford º Trafford Borough 15.1200
"Land Millage only applicable for Clairton School District.

School District only partially in Allegheny County. Municipal and School District Taxes in McDonald and Trafford Boroughs are not based on current Allegheny County assessed property values. Contact your municipality and school district for these values."

Show more

Related Content

High-performing agents. Low-commission rates.

Get matched with the best real estate agents in your area. Save thousands on commission.
If you don’t love your agent matches, no worries. You can request more or walk away with no obligation.